COURSE OUTCOMES

Upon successful completion of Programming in C, students will be able to:

  1. Develop algorithms and draw flowcharts to design logical solutions for programming problems.
  2. Understand C programming fundamentals, including data types, variables, constants, and operators, and apply them to write simple programs.
  3. Develop C programs using decision-making statements and looping constructs to solve computational problems.
  4. Create and manipulate one-dimensional and two-dimensional arrays and perform operations on strings.
  5. Design modular programs using user-defined functions to improve code reusability, readability, and maintainability.
  6. Develop programs using structures, unions, and file handling concepts to solve real-world programming problems.
